Skip to content

Commit 497cbf1

Browse files
committed
Merge pull request #948 from federicobond/cclabelttf-fix
Use autorelease CCRenderState method in CCLabelTTF
2 parents f52a391 + 5a44ace commit 497cbf1

File tree

1 file changed

+1
-1
lines changed

1 file changed

+1
-1
lines changed

cocos2d/CCLabelTTF.m

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-337,7 +337,7 @@ -(CCRenderState *)renderState
337337
BOOL copyUniforms = self.hasDefaultShaderUniforms;
338338

339339
// Create an uncached renderstate so the texture can be released before the renderstate cache is flushed.
340-
_renderState = [[CCRenderState alloc] initWithBlendMode:_blendMode shader:_shader shaderUniforms:self.shaderUniforms copyUniforms:copyUniforms];
340+
_renderState = [CCRenderState renderStateWithBlendMode:_blendMode shader:_shader shaderUniforms:self.shaderUniforms copyUniforms:copyUniforms];
341341
}
342342

343343
return _renderState;

0 commit comments

Comments
 (0)